The functions description in Table 5-5 explains that the GP485 records specific status and error
information. This means that it stores that information in it’s memory so that it is available when
requested by the user. The functions description also include an explanation on return of information to
the user from the GP485. This is accomplished by information sent to the user from the GP485 over the
GPIB.
The GP485 continuously monitors the serial port for transmission errors. If an error is encountered in
the serial data, the GP485 records the error. The GP485 can be programmed to ignore serial port errors

The following procedure ensures that the GP485 controller is operational and may be used as a basic
incoming inspection check.
Check that the rear panel RS485 cable is connected as shown in Fig. 3-3. Connect the GPIB cable
between the GP485 and the host computer. (Refer to Fig. 3-4 for GPIB connector description). Connect
the GP485 to an AC source as described in paragraph 3.6.
- The program examples within the functions description are written in Microsoft QuickBASIC Version
4.5, using National Instruments NI-488.2 function calls. Although the examples in this manual are
written in BASIC. The GP485 can be programmed using any language that has access to a GPIB port.
- The following NI-488.2 function call addresses the GP485 to listen and sends it the programming
message
WRT$=”SPSET”+CHR$(13)
CALL IBWRT(GP485% , WRT$)
If not using the National Instruments NI-488.2 software, be sure your program properly addresses the
GP485 and the serial device when writing to and reading from them.
- In the function syntax descriptions, arguments shown in square brackets ( [ ] ) are optional. Do not
enter the brackets as part of the argument.
